Flight demonstrations, vintage cars on display at Commemorative Air Force open house

Nov. 26—LOS FRESNOS — Visitors to the Port Isabel — Cameron County Airport received a blast from the past during the Rio Grande Valley Wing of the Commemorative Air Force's monthly open house event Saturday morning at their hangar and museum.

The free event from 10-2 p.m. featured vintage car rides for visitors from the RGV CAF's collection of vehicles, like a 1969 MUTT M151A1 Jeep, around the CAF hangar perimeter.

CAF members also gave flight demonstrations with their collection of historic aircraft flown during and after WWII.

The Commemorative Air Force, which began in the Rio Grande Valley in 1957, is a nonprofit that focuses on finding and restoring in flying condition a complete collection of military aircraft of the United States — and some from other nations, to share with and keep their history alive for the public.
